Practical Tips for Testing Before You Commit

If you are considering adding Water Beach to your toolkit, I recommend starting with a small-scale test before committing to a full rebrand. Create a few mockups for different use cases, such as a business card, a website hero section, and a product label. Observe how the font interacts with your existing color palette and imagery. Pay attention to the spacing and kerning, ensuring that the whimsical nature of the letters doesn't compromise readability. This hands-on approach will help you determine if the font truly embodies the joy and whimsy required for your specific project.
